Bomb Threat Warning Posted for Yeouido Hangang Park... Police Deploy Special Task Force
The police have launched an investigation following the appearance of an online post warning of a bomb being planted in Yeouido Hangang Park in Seoul.
According to a Yonhap News report on August 9, the Seongbuk Police Station in Seoul received a tip-off at around 2:25 a.m. that a post had been published on a broadcasting station’s tip-off platform, threatening a bombing.
The post reportedly stated, "A bomb has been planted near Yeouido Hangang Park. If 10 million won is not deposited, many people will be injured or killed."
Currently, the "2026 Hangang Festival" is being held in nine Hangang Parks including Yeouido, featuring movie screenings, music concerts, and water leisure experiences.

The police are tracking down the poster on suspicion of making a public threat, and have deployed a special task force in the Hangang Park area to check for any explosives.
